Stap 1: Plan
Kortom, wij input een lijst van chemische namen aan het programma en het programma doorloopt elke één van de chemicaliën en vindt een MSDS voor het. Uitvoer eruit zal de foto hieronder.
Dus, voordat we met het schrijven van het programma begonnen kreeg, we gingen via Freeside en elke één chemische gedocumenteerd. Dan, maakte we een txt-document voor elke chemische stof om in te voeren in het programma. Het programma leest één regel tegelijk, dus we elke chemische stof op een aparte regel zetten.
Vervolgens moesten we een online databank van alle de chemische MSDS vinden. We gebruikten de http://hazard.com/msds/index.php. Als u een online databank van het ding dat u zoekt niet kunt vinden, moet u wellicht een hardere tijd dan anderen.
Dus, het programma vindt elke spier-en skeletaandoeningen, maar het zal moeten een weg naar de uitgang van deze. Voor het voorbeeld dat ik hier zal posten, uitgang we gewoon de MSDS naar een tekstdocument. Echter, zijn net zo makkelijk voor de uitvoer van hen in een txt-document of een andere vorm van uitvoer.
U wilt het importeren van de nodige bibliotheken om deze code werkt.
Ik gebruikte maven, dus ik had net te kopiëren van de afhankelijkheden in de Pom-bestand.
U kunt echter net zo gemakkelijk de Jar-bestanden en importeren van de bibliotheken in je IDE.
hebt u nodig:
"JSoup Parser"--die u van http://jsoup.org/ krijgen kunt
"Apache httpclient"--die u van http://hc.apache.org/httpclient-3.x/ krijgen kunt
Opmerking: als u van Maven gebruikmaakt, krijgt u fouten in je code totdat u het de eerste keer uitvoert en het downloadt de bibliotheken. U ziet waarschijnlijk een uitvoer als de bijgevoegde foto